I don't own a handbook anymore. I vaguely remember an article from the handbook stating that xxx0/xxx1 SMAW electrodes should not be stored in a rod oven above 130F at anytime.

The Welding Inspection Handbook makes some references on pages 38 & 39 about the correct storage and use of 6010 vs. low hydrogen electrodes but does not state a temperature. 

I think you best location is the manufacturer's specifications on the electrodes in question.
